DB Assay description Assay Type Standard value Standard parameter Original value Original units Original parameter Reference
FP receptor in Human [GtoPdb: 344] [UniProtKB: P43088]
GtoPdb - - 8.6 pKi - - - Biochim Biophys Acta (2000) 1483: 285-93 [PMID:10634944]
Prostanoid FP receptor in Bovine (target type: SINGLE PROTEIN) [ChEMBL: CHEMBL4820] [UniProtKB: P37289]
ChEMBL Displacement of [3H]PGF2 alpha from FP receptor in bovine corpus luteum membrane B 7.01 pKi 98 nM Ki Bioorg Med Chem (2009) 17: 576-584 [PMID:19101156]
FP receptor/Prostanoid FP receptor in Mouse (target type: SINGLE PROTEIN) [ChEMBL: CHEMBL5000] [GtoPdb: 344] [UniProtKB: P43117]
ChEMBL Agonist activity at FP receptor in Swiss mouse 3T3 cells assessed as [3H]-IP accumulation by scintillation counting F 7.5 pEC50 31.7 nM EC50 Bioorg Med Chem (2009) 17: 576-584 [PMID:19101156]
ChEMBL Agonist activity at FP receptor in mouse 3T3 fibroblast cells assessed as intracellular calcium mobilization by FLIPR F 8.2 pEC50 6.31 nM EC50 Bioorg Med Chem Lett (2013) 23: 939-943 [PMID:23317571]
OATP2A1/Solute carrier organic anion transporter family member 2A1 in Human (target type: SINGLE PROTEIN) [ChEMBL: CHEMBL2073703] [GtoPdb: 1223] [UniProtKB: Q92959]
ChEMBL TP_TRANSPORTER: inhibition of PGE1 uptake (PGE1: 0.0004 uM) in PGT-expressing HeLa cells F 6.83 pKi 149 nM Ki Exp Eye Res (2002) 74: 41-49 [PMID:11878817]
